What's CBD?
CBD is short for cannabidiol, a chemical compound found in marijuana or hemp. It can be made into edibles, tinctures, body oils, elixirs, balms, and other products. Actually, ever since marijuana has been legalized in most U.S. states, experts estimate this market will reach $ 1 billion a 12 months by 2020. [1]

Cannabidiol is believed to be the second most vital cannabinoid, after THC, and one of many 85 cannabinoids recognized so far. The cannabis from which CBD oil is extracted incorporates only small traces of THC, cannabidiol being the compound that dominates the plant’s genetic profile.

After THC, CBD is probably the most studied natural cannabinoid. The reason behind scientists’ growing curiosity toward this compound might have something to do with the quite a few constructive effects it may possibly have on our physical and psychological health. On top of that, the absence of psychoactive effects has led some researchers to consider that CBD might be an important cannabinoid ever discovered.

However all of the groundbreaking research which have changed our views of cannabis wouldn’t have been doable if not for the discovery of the endocannabinoid system in the late 1980s. It seems this system regulates our body’s homeostasis (total balance) and plays a significant role in appetite, mood, sleep, pain, and hormonal balance.

CBD vs. THC
One of the reasons why some folks avoid using cannabidiol-based mostly merchandise like CBD gummies or different edibles is that they don’t need to get high. Decades of misconceptions about cannabis have led many people to believe that any compound derived from the marijuana plant is a "drug" that we must always avoid in any respect costs.

Though each CBD and THC (Tetrahydrocannabinol) are the principle compounds found in marijuana, there should notable variations between the two.

For starters, THC is responsible for the ‘high’ that you just expertise when you consume marijuana – either by smoking it or by edibles. In other words, THC represents the psychoactive a part of weed, generating quite a few effects equivalent to starvation, reduced aggression, relaxation, altered senses, sleepiness, and so on.

CBD, alternatively, is a non-psychoactive component which can be found both in the cannabis plant and agricultural hemp. Not like other cannabinoids, which might be found in quite a few plants, CBD can only be extracted from the cannabis plant.
Another notable distinction between the 2 compounds is that while THC is an illegal drug (with potential long-term adverse effects), CBD is hurtless and perfectly legal in many international locations around the world.

Does CBD Get You High?
The answer is certainly no. The only component within the cannabis plant that may get you high is THC. Though brands and corporations that produce and sell CBD oil warn that varied merchandise might include small traces of THC, the dose is too small to get you high.

The truth is, a current examine revealed that even high doses of cannabidiol – be it in the type of edibles, elixirs, oils, balms, and so forth – do not cause THC-like effects. [5]
